A medal for your efforts

Two Central Okanagan residents are among 40 British Columbians who will receive the Sovereign's Medal for Volunteers.

Jeannette Mergens will receive the honour for her commitment to improving child care and to reducing poverty and homelessness. She has been a representative of Community Action Towards Children's Health and a member of the B.C. Poverty Reduction Coalition.

She has also been involved in the Child Poverty campaign and the Aging Out Of Foster Care project.

Garth Vickers is celebrated for his ability to bring out the best in athletes.

Vickers has demonstrated outstanding leadership as coach at all competitive levels with Special Olympics for nearly two decades.

The Sovereign's Medal recognizes volunteer achievements in a wide range of fields across the country.

Lieut.-Gov. Janet Austin will present the medals Thursday at Government House in Victoria.
